Base UI

Base UI is a library of headless ("unstyled") React components and low-level hooks. You gain complete control over your app's CSS and accessibility features. ## Installation Install the package in your project directory with: ```bash npm install @mui/base ``` ## Documentation Visit [https://mui.com/base-ui/](https://mui.com/base-ui/) to view the full documentation. ## Questions For how-to questions that don't involve making changes to the code base, please use [Stack Overflow](https://stackoverflow.com/questions/tagged/base-ui) instead of GitHub issues.
